Jaxformer

JAX library for training of large language models with data and model parallelism based on the pjit() operator on TPU-v3/v4.

Features

v1

  • Data
    • Stateful resumable data loading based on tfrecords without skip()
  • TPU
    • Provisioning of TPU clusters and virtual environment
    • Code paths for both TPU-v3 and TPU-v4
    • ...
  • Parallelism
    • Push-based single port TCP/IP protocol for orchestration and data-parallelism
    • Megatron pjit() based sharding pattern across TPU boards for up to 6B parameter LLMs
    • xmap() emulation mode through pjit() sharding
    • Distributed checkpointing with full state recovery
    • scan() for time-efficient jit'ing
    • ...
  • Debugging
    • Abstraction layer for local/remote workers
    • Local CPU debugging with TPU emulation
    • Mock data iterators
    • ...
  • Training
    • Fully resumable state and checkpointing
    • WandB integration
